For the last couple of months I have been using VLC (was 0.7.0, is now 0.7.1) on a Windows ME system (with DirectX 8.1).

According to the "Features" page on this site, the Windows port of VLC supports the QDM2 audio codec used in QuickTime (versions 4 and 5) movies.

I find VLC will play most QT movies very well. Sorensen 3 video codec is supported, as is IMA4 and MPGA audio codes. I am also grateful for the fact that VLC will play the new MP4 movies, since I don't have any other media player that will do this.

However if I feed a QT movie with a QDM2 soundtrack into VLC I just get a picture and silence. Do other users of VLC under Windows get the same? Or is this some peculiarity of my own system? And if so, are there any tips for fixing it?
